Wiktionary

ULTRASOUND, noun. (physics) sound with a frequency greater than the upper limit of human hearing; approximately 20 kilohertz
ULTRASOUND, noun. (medicine) The use of ultrasonic waves for diagnostic or therapeutic purposes

Dictionary definition

ULTRASOUND, noun. Very high frequency sound; used in ultrasonography.
ULTRASOUND, noun. Using the reflections of high-frequency sound waves to construct an image of a body organ (a sonogram); commonly used to observe fetal growth or study bodily organs.
